6-foot-3 | 333 | OT| Booker T. Washington (Miami, Fla.) stargold.gifstargold.gifstargold.gifstargold.gif
The Buzz: The race for Kirkland got interesting with the departure of Florida State Offensive Coordinator James Coley - who recruits Miami-Dade County and has a strong relationship with Kirkland. Coley - now at Miami - also played for Booker T. Washington head coach Tim "Ice" Harris. But Kirkland remains open and says he's 'not decided' just yet. Arkansas is the latest suitor - wooing Kirkland to an official last weekend. Don't count out a last-minute push by Jimbo Fisher - who is a consummate closer on cases like this.

Where the Bulls stand: Quite frankly, this is a big question mark. Kirkland has been very vague about where he's leaning. His list is reportedly down to three - with USF, Miami and FSU. This would be a huge pick up for Willie Taggart and strengthen the offensive line almost immediately. Kirkland will be making his decision on signing day.

RATING: - Leaning Miami
